Lawrence Napoleon Jr. (June 11, 1922 – May 10, 2002) was an American baseball pitcher in the Negro leagues. He played with the Kansas City Monarchs in 1947.[1]

A native of Marion, Louisiana, Napoleon served in the US Army during World War II.[2] He died in Monroe, Louisiana in 2002 at age 79.
